Employer description:
The Engineering Design Center (EDC) is one of GE Infrastructure global engineering sites, created in 2000 based on an Engineering Alliance Agreement between GE Aircraft Engines and Warsaw Institute of Aviation. EDC consists of two companies: GE Company Polska Ltd. and Warsaw Institute of Aviation. Currently EDC is working on the products of three GE Infrastructure businesses: GE Aviation, GE Energy, GE Oil&Gas. GE Energy's Aero Energy division is a $3 Billion global organization consisting of engine, packaging, and services businesses. www.edcpolska.pl
